学习三原则:
1、(Practice)勇于实践
2、(Search)善用搜索
3、(Manual)手工录入
— 1 —
基本命令:
print("Hello World!")
要点:
1、在python3中,需要将print后面的语句加括号
2、print与括号之间可以有空格
3、括号和引号都是英文状态下输入
4、代码要按照结构严格缩进,以Tab键或4个空格进行缩进
5、如需注释某行代码,那么可以在代码前面加上“#”
— 2 —
数据类型
1、字符串(string)
字符串是常见的数据类型,一般用来存储类似“句子”的数据,并放在单引号(')或双引号(")中。
如果要连接字符串,可以简单的加起来。
2、数字(Number)
数字用来存储数值,包含两种常用的数字类型:整数(int)和浮点数(float),其中浮点数由整数和小数部分组成。
两种类型之间可以相互转换,如要将整数转换为浮点数,就在变量前加上float;如要将浮点数转换为整数,就在变量前加上int。
还有其他两种复杂的数据类型,即长整数和复数,由于不常用到,感兴趣的可以自己学习。
3、列表
如需将上述字符串和数字囊括起来,就可以使用列表。列表能包含任意种类的数据类型和任意数量。
创建列表,只需将不同的变量放入方括号中,并用逗号分隔即可。
访问列表中的值,可以在方括号中标明相应的位置索引,索引从0开始。
可以直接为列表中的相应位置赋予新值。
4、字典(Dictionaries)
字典是一种可变容器模型。
字典含有“字”(直译为键值,key)和值(value),使用字典就像是自己创建一个字典和查字典的过程。
每个存储的值对应着一个键值key,key必须唯一,但值不用。
值也可以取任何数据类型。
如需遍历访问字典中的每一个值,就需要字典和循环组合。
— 3 —
条件语句和循环语句
条件语句就是满足条件时才执行某段代码。
条件为布尔值,即只有True和False两个值。
当if判断条件成立时才执行后面的语句;当条件不成立时,执行else后面的语句。
如需判断多种条件,就用elif
循环语句能多次执行一个代码片段,循环分为for循环和while循环。
for循环能按照指定顺序重复执行
while循环能不断重复执行,只要能满足一定条件